Amazon will discontinue its Kindle e-bookstore service in China by June 30, 2023, after which customers will be unable to buy new ebooks. The corporate has introduced on its official WeChat account that it stopped supplying retailers in China with its Kindle e-readers.
Amazon will take away the Kindle from Chinese language app shops in 2024. “For purchasers not wanting to maintain utilizing their machine, we’re providing a refund as an possibility in the event that they bought an eligible Kindle after January 1, 2022,” Amazon stated.

In response to a report by China Day by day, Amazon shut down its third-party vendor providers on its Chinese language on-line market in July 2019 and has shifted its enterprise focus to cross-border e-commerce and cloud computing providers in China.
